A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) has been signed between Solar Energy Corporation of India Ltd (SECI) and Bharat Petroleum Corporation Limited (BPCL). The MoU was signed on 24th December 2021.

The MoU was signed by Amit Garg, Head of RE Business, BPCL and Sanjay Sharma, Executive Director, SECI. The signing envisages cooperation and collaboration in the field of Renewable Energy. Electric Mobility and alternate fuel economy including the development of ESG Projects.

BPCL is one of India’s best PSU with diversified business in oil, refining, exploration and Marketing. BPCL will diversify in the RE Sector and Electric Mobility sector to align GOI’s objective of RE Capacity development and faster adoption of Electric mobility in the country.

Whereas SECI is engaged in the promotion & development of various renewable energy resources including solar/wind, RE based Storage Systems, trading of power. Also, they deal in R&D of green hydrogen, green Ammonia.

This collaboration will harbinger new engagement in the RE sector. This will act as a catalyst to fast track the RE journey and reach the target of net-zero emissions. BPCL has 1GW renewable power by 2025 planned and 10 GW by 2040.

Both teams are dedicated to fulfilling India’s commitments to a carbon-neutral economy and look forward to a continuing partnership.
